dated June 21, 1957: Bandaranaike’s assurance

The Ceylon Prime Minister, Mr. Solomon Bandaranaike, reiterated on June 19 his four-point formula for solving the language controversy in the country. He said it was not the intention of his Government to suppress the Tamil language or the Tamil people. While maintaining Sinhalese as the official language, the Government intended to secure for the Tamil people reasonable use of their language. The Prime Minister, who was replying to the three-day debate on the motion of thanks to the Governor-General for his address to the new Parliament, appealed to the Federal Party of the Tamil-speaking northern and eastern provinces not to plunge the country into chaos by its proposed civil disobedience movement for a federal form of Government. He said it would be possible to have discussions and come to an honourable agreement on the official language issue, which even if not entirely satisfactory to all concerned, would go a long way in maintaining peace and amity in the country. The language issue following the Act declaring Sinhalese as the sole official language has created tension between the Tamil and Sinhalese communities.
